INFO 6310 — Frontiers in Generative AI for Medical Imaging and Healthcare

4 semester hoursGraduateLecture

Explores state-of-the-art generative AI techniques for healthcare applications. Emphasizes medical imaging and biomedical data synthesis. Covers advanced models such as latent diffusion models for conditional synthetic image generation, along with foundational concepts in large language models and natural language processing. Examines diffusion-based methods, including latent-space and conditional diffusion, for generating structured and unstructured medical data. Addresses text-to-image and image-to-text conversions, as well as retrieval-augmented generation for intelligent systems like clinical chatbots. Highlights applications in medical imaging, drug discovery, and clinical decision support.
